The film is set in 1850s. Most, if not all, of the firearms employed in the film post-date the American Civil War (1861-1865). Examples include Colt Single-Action Army revolvers and various lever-action rifles that first appear in the 1870s.
Early in the movie when Major Callicut empties Sutro's pistol, he shows a handful of brass cartridges which were not produced until after the Civil War. Pistols of the time used gunpowder and percussion caps.
In a pre-Civil War western the cavalry are wearing uniforms issued to Federal troops in the Civil War.
